I don’t know that X Communities are ever going to develop into a significant element, or an actual driver of great engagement within the app.

But X is working to further amplify and expand Communities interaction, by making them easier to seek out, easer to hitch, and shortly, easier to examine in on as you scroll through the app.

As per the above announcement, X is working on a brand new option that will enable you to pin a community to your timeline, seemingly just like how you’ll be able to currently pin lists as swipeable feed options.

That might make it easier to change across and take a look at the most recent discussions inside each community that you simply’re an element of, while X can also be trying to add keyword search in Communities as well, so you’ll be able to get to the important thing topics which might be of most interest.

Which will probably be of profit, though as noted, Communities, up to now, hasn’t seen a heap of engagement, and and not using a significant change in focus, it’s hard to see this changing anytime soon.

Twitter originally launched Communities back in 2021, with the stated intent to “connect with individuals who Tweet such as you”.

Some conversations aren’t for everybody, just the individuals who wish to talk in regards to the thing you would like to discuss. Whenever you join a Community, you’ll be able to Tweet on to that group as a substitute of to all of your followers. Only members in the identical Community are capable of reply and join the conversation so it stays intimate and relevant.”

With the broader shift towards more enclosed discussion, Communities is a logical addition, however the more open nature of X, as a “global town square”, also runs counter to the Communities ethos, and it’s that mismatch that seems to have limited Communities take-up up to now.

But X CTO Elon Musk still sees potential there, and on condition that he has the engagement data, it could be that Communities is definitely more popular than it seems.

Back in May, Musk announced that Circles, one other enclosed group chat feature, can be deprecated in favor of improved features for DM chats and Communities, each of which show significantly more promise. The X team has since began testing recent entry questions for community membership, so as to filter out spammers, while it’s also now showing posts from communities that you simply’ve joined within the ‘For You’ feed to extend awareness and engagement.

Because it continues to evolve Communities, it could still develop into a much bigger engagement surface within the app, though it stays to be seen whether X users actually wish to interact in additional focused, private groups, or in the event that they’d prefer to share with all, so as to improve their reach and engagement.

That probably varies by group, and there are likely some highly engaged Communities within the app, and perhaps, that’s enough incentive to maintain X developing its Communities tools.

Whatever the rationale, you’ll soon have more Community discovery tools, which could enhance your topical engagement options within the app.
